Video Review and Performance Data

Advanced performance analysis systems automatically track player actions, movements, and tactical decisions during matches. These platforms extract comprehensive performance indicators including completion rates, spatial awareness metrics, and defensive performance, converting match data into strategic insights. Clubs can compare players from various leagues with different tactical approaches, identifying those whose skill set and tactical qualities suit squad needs, regardless of transfer market profile or geographic region.

Performance indicators obtained through video analysis go past traditional statistics to reveal nuanced aspects of player quality. Systems assess pressing intensity, spatial awareness, and recovery speed—factors that reveal player intelligence and work ethic. This thorough assessment approach allows scouts to distinguish between players with similar headline statistics, uncovering those with superior tactical understanding and adaptability to new competitive environments.

Predictive Analytics and Forecasting Algorithms

Machine learning algorithms examine historical player data to anticipate future performance trajectories and injury risks. These models detect correlations linking specific attributes with successful career development, enabling clubs to forecast which young players will succeed at elite levels. By processing thousands of player profiles, algorithms uncover non-obvious characteristics signaling performance, helping recruitment teams make evidence-based decisions that minimize expensive mistakes.

Forecasting models continuously improve as clubs gather additional data about player development and performance outcomes. These systems factor in variables like adjustment pace to new leagues, injury recovery patterns, and psychological resilience—factors challenging for human scouts to measure reliably. As a result, clubs using machine learning gain competitive advantages in identifying undervalued talent and assessing realistic expectations for overseas transfers.
